Having already faced each other twice in the group stage, Freiburg and West Ham United will renew acquaintances for the first leg of their Europa League last-16 clash on Thursday night at the Europa-Park Stadion.
David Moyes' side won both of the previous meetings with Freiburg in Group A, securing a straight passage to the last 16, while the German side went down the hard route after finishing runners-up, and had to send Lens home packing in the knockout playoff round to set up this revenge tie.

Freiburg team news
Freiburg have no fresh injury concerns following their draw with Bayern Munich over the weekend, but manager Christian Streich remains without Daniel Kofi-Kyereh (ACL), Max Rosenfelder (tendon), Lukas Kubler (hip) and Kenneth Schmidt (abdominal) for the time being.
Philipp Lienhart also missed the clash with the champions due to a long-term groin issue, although he is set to return to training this week.

West Ham United team news
West Ham aren't believed to have any fresh injury concerns at this time, with attacker Maxwel Cornet being the only absence.
Lukasz Fabianski has primarily been Moyes' go-to custodian in Europe, and the veteran is expected to return despite Alphonse Areola's outstanding performance against Everton.
